Take your rice to the next level by making this spiced recipe using several different spices.

Ingredients
1cupWhite rice(I used Basmati)
1cupWater
½tspCurry
¼tspGround turmeric
¼tspSweet paprika
¼tspCoriander powder
¼tspGround cumin
½tspSalt
1tbspOlive oil
1tbspButter
Instructions
Wash the rice until the water runs (mostly) clear. Set aside.
Measure out all the spices and seasonings and add to a small dish. Set aside.
Add olive oil and butter to a saucepan/small pot and heat until the butter melts.
Add the spices to the butter and oil and toast for 10-15 seconds, until fragrant.
Add the washed riced to the butter and oil mixture and stir until well coated.
Add the water to the rice and bring to a boil. As soon as it starts to boil, reduce the heat to lowest setting, cover the pot with a lid and set the timer for 15 minutes.
Once the rice is done, immediately remove from heat (otherwise the bottom can burn).
